自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(31)
  • 资源 (2)
  • 收藏
  • 关注

原创 洛谷 1268 树的重量 题解(图论,思维)

最近几天状态不太好。。。写不动博客。。。原题链接:洛谷题意简述给定一个邻接矩阵,第iii行第jjj列表示点iii到jjj的最短路。保证原图是一个树。求这颗树的所有边权和。思路...

2019-07-31 21:49:43 133

原创 poj 1989 & hdu 2712 & 洛谷5093 题解(贪心,思维,好题)

原题链接:pojhdu洛谷题意简述给定一个序列,长度为n(&lt;=1e5)n(&lt;=1e5)n(<=1e5),所有数都在[1,k][1,k][1,k]范围内。请你在序列中找到一个长度最短的没有出现的子序列(不一定连续的那种)。思路题解里面有个奆佬是这么说的:我们把原序列分组(一组是一段连续的子序列),一个组里包含[1,k][1,k][1,k]中的所有数...

2019-07-29 15:10:48 253

原创 poj 1936 题解 (字符串)

原题链接:poj题意简述多组数据。每次给定两个子串。判断第一个字符串是不是第二个字符串的子串(不一定连续的那种,也就是说,第一个字符串能否由第二个字符串删除某些字符得到)。思路我tmtmtm真是傻了,这个暴力题都不会。设两个字符串是a,ba,ba,b。枚举aaa中的位置,在bbb中查找这个位置。我们有一个显然的结论,这些位置应该是单调递增的,不然aaa就不是bbb的子串了,不满足条件。...

2019-07-29 14:44:15 223

原创 poj 2478 Farey Sequence 题解(欧拉函数)

原题链接poj题意简述多组数据。每次给定n(&lt;=1e6)n(&lt;=1e6)n(<=1e6),求分子分母均是&lt;=n&lt;=n<=n的正整数的真分数有多少个。(注释:真分数:满足1. 分子<分母 2. 分子和分母互质)思路这个怎么做呢?观察样例我们珂以有这样一个想法:枚举分母iii,然后求[1,i−1][1,i-1][1,i...

2019-07-28 18:49:51 248 5

原创 poj 3735 Training little cats 题解(构造,矩阵)

原题链接:poj题意简述给定一个长度为n(&lt;=100)n(&lt;=100)n(<=100)的序列,和一组操作。一组操作由k(&lt;=100)k(&lt;=100)k(<=100)个操作组成,有三种,分别是:交换两个数某个单独位置++某个单独位置=0重复m(&lt;=1e9)m(&lt;=1e9)m(<=1...

2019-07-28 11:34:05 172

原创 洛谷 2320 & bzoj 1192 题解 (思维,构造)

原题链接:洛谷bzoj题意简述给定一个n(&lt;=1e9)n(&lt;=1e9)n(<=1e9),构造一个序列使得:[1,n][1,n][1,n]中所有整数是这个序列中某些元素的和字典序最小输出这个序列思路我们一开始认为:nnn是1e91e91e9,这个序列怎么也是1e81e81e8,但是为什么还要输出呢?不是要OLEOLEOLE。。。仔细想想,并不...

2019-07-28 10:55:15 181

原创 hdu 6411 带劲的and和 题解(思维,好题,并查集)

原题链接:hdu题意简述给定一个无向图,点数1e5,点权1e9,设f(u,v)f(u,v)f(u,v)表示:u,vu,vu,v能否联通(珂以间接)。求:对于任意u,vu,vu,v,加和f(u,v)∗(u&amp;v)∗max(u,v)f(u,v)*(u\&amp;v)*max(u,v)f(u,v)∗(u&v)∗max(u,v)。思路和上一篇类似的求和风格。首先,...

2019-07-27 20:01:14 196

原创 洛谷5094 & poj 1990 [USACO2004OPEN]MooFest 题解(树状数组)

原题链接:洛谷poj题意简述给定n(&lt;=2e4)n(&lt;=2e4)n(<=2e4),和nnn个奶牛。每个奶牛有两个值,v(每个&lt;=2e4)v(每个&lt;=2e4)v(每个<=2e4),xi(每个&lt;=2e4)x_i(每个&lt;=2e4)xi​(每个<=2e4)。求对于所有的奶牛(a,b)(1&...

2019-07-27 19:23:53 176

原创 洛谷 2272 & bzoj 1093 [ZJOI2007]最大半连通子图 题解(强连通分量,思维)

原题链接:洛谷bzoj题意简述给定一个图,点数1e5,边数1e6。定义一个“半联通”的子图为:对于任意点(u,v)(u,v)(u,v),满足:uuu能到vvv,或vvv能到uuu。求最大的半联通子图点数,并求出满足像这样最大的解有多少个。思路(这个题是我做志愿者的时候做的。。。背着老师偷偷做题真tm爽。。。)看起来这个“半联通”和“强连通”有点像,只不过一个是且,一个是或。但就是因为...

2019-07-26 20:25:31 173

原创 洛谷 4462 & bzoj5301 [CQOI2018]异或序列 题解(莫队)

原题链接:洛谷bzoj题意简述给定一个序列(长度n&lt;=1e5n&lt;=1e5n<=1e5,每个数ai&lt;=1e5a_i&lt;=1e5ai​<=1e5),和一个常数k&lt;=1e5k&lt;=1e5k<=1e5。还有一些(&lt;=105&lt;=10^5<=105)个询问l,r(1&am...

2019-07-26 19:30:26 250

原创 hdu 4000 题解(树状数组)

(最近突然无聊,决定给大家秀一下我的图片库)原题链接:hdu题意简述求一个序列(保证是[1,n][1,n][1,n]的一个排列,n&lt;=1e5n&lt;=1e5n<=1e5)中有多少个三元组(i,j,k)(i,j,k)(i,j,k)满足i&lt;j&lt;ki&lt;j&lt;ki<j<k且(a[i]&lt;a...

2019-07-24 21:09:15 275

原创 hdu 4602 Partition 题解(组合数学,推式子)

原题链接:hdu题意简述一个数nnn珂以被分成若干个数的和的形式。比如n=4n=4n=4时,分解有:4=1+1+1+14=1+1+24=1+2+14=2+1+14=1+34=2+24=3+14=4然后你要求在这些个分解中,kkk出现了多少次。数据输入t//数据组数(这题多组)n kn k...n k//一次,n,k<=1e9输出ansans...

2019-07-24 20:16:55 167

原创 bzoj 3997 & 洛谷 3974 组合数学 题解(建图,图论,DP)

原题链接:bzoj洛谷题意简述给定一个n∗mn*mn∗m的矩阵,每个点上有一定量的财宝。每次从左上往右下走,只能往右或下走。走一个取走一个单位的财宝,多少次取完?数据输入n m//描述矩阵,n,m<=1000a11 a12 ... a1ma21 a22 ... a2m...an1 an2 ... anm//给定矩阵。0<=每个权值<=1000000输出...

2019-07-23 14:45:14 167

原创 洛谷 1197 & bzoj 1015 [JSOI2008]星球大战 题解(并查集,思维)

原题链接:洛谷bzoj题意简述给定一个无向图,和kkk个删除操作。第一行输出最开始有多少个联通块,接下来kkk行输出删除每个点后,剩下的点组成多少个联通块。样例(输入输出格式懒得给了,以后也不想给了。。。大致明白题意即可。输入输出处理就是细节部分了。)输入8 130 11 66 55 00 61 22 33 44 57 17 27 63 65163...

2019-07-23 14:38:11 129

原创 poj 2109 题解(乱搞)

原题链接:poj题意简述给您n,pn,pn,p,求ppp的nnn次根。保证答案为整数数据输入多组数据。n,pn,pn,p(1&lt;=n&lt;=200,1&lt;=p&lt;10100)(1&lt;=n&lt;=200,1&lt;=p&lt;10^{100})(1<=n<=200,1<=p<1...

2019-07-23 14:28:08 123

原创 LibreOJ 515 「LibreOJ β Round #2」贪心只能过样例 题解(bitset,DP)

原题链接:loj题意简述给定nnn,表示有nnn个数x1,x2...xnx_1,x_2...x_nx1​,x2​...xn​,每个在[ai,bi][a_i,b_i][ai​,bi​]之间,求∑i=1nxi2\sum\limits_{i=1}^{n}x_i^2i=1∑n​xi2​的不同取值个数。数据输入n//n<=100a1 b1a2 b2...an bn//ai,bi&l...

2019-07-22 20:50:00 270 1

原创 SPOJ LCMSUM & bzoj 2226 & 洛谷 1891 题解(数论,推式子)

原题链接:SPOJbzoj洛谷上的重题题意简述有3e53e53e5组询问,每次给定一个n(n&lt;=1000000)n(n&lt;=1000000)n(n<=1000000),求:lcm(1,n)+lcm(2,n)...+lcm(n,n)lcm(1,n)+lcm(2,n)...+lcm(n,n)lcm(1,n)+lcm(2,n)...+lcm(n,n)数据输...

2019-07-21 15:19:40 138

原创 hdu 2795 Billboard 题解 (线段树)

原题链接:hdu题意简述有一个h∗wh*wh∗w的板子,和nnn条广告。每条广告的高度都是111,给定宽度。nnn条广告会被依次放到这个板子上,对于每条广告,会找到最上面的一行去放。在这最上面的一行里,又会找最左边的位置放。给定nnn个宽度,请输出nnn行,表示每个广告会被放在第几行。如果这个广告没有合适的位置放置,输出−1-1−1。输入多组数据。对于每组:h w n//如上所示w...

2019-07-20 21:43:37 208

原创 SPOJ GSS3 Can you answer these queries III 题解(线段树)

原题链接:SPOJ题意简述支持两种操作:单点修改求区间最大子段和长度5e45e45e4,询问5e45e45e4,每个数绝对值1e41e41e4。数据输入na1 a2 ... an//长度,数列q//询问个数operation//一个询问,//0 x y 单点修改:位置x变成y//1 x y 区间[x,y]求最大子段和输出对每个1类型的询问,输出答案样例输入...

2019-07-20 08:49:06 153

原创 洛谷 2144 & bzoj1002 [FJOI2007]轮状病毒 题解(找规律)

原题链接:洛谷bzoj题意简述给定nnn,表示有n+1n+1n+1个点。在n(n+1)/2n(n+1)/2n(n+1)/2条边中选择nnn条,使得原图联通。不同的选法多少?数据输入输出(sb都看的明白。。。mmp不说了)样例:输入 3输出 16思路这题是非常有意♂思的题目。首先暴力O(2E))O(2^E))O(2E)),其中EEE为总边数,它等于n(n+1)/2n(n+1...

2019-07-19 21:35:40 223

原创 洛谷 3223 [HNOI2012]排队 题解(组合数学,高精)

原题链接:bzoj洛谷题意简述有nnn个男同学,mmm个女同学,两个老师。任意两名女同学不能相邻,两个老师也不能相邻。求有多少种不同的队列?(注意:任意两个人都是不同的,并且区分顺序)数据输入n,mn,mn,m输出答案样例输入1 1输出12思路首先:如果您要问,排列组合是啥?基本概念?请参考我的博客:组合数学基础知识,打好基础。如果只是要看懂这篇博客的话,看看定义即...

2019-07-17 21:28:43 416 2

原创 At2159 連結/Connectivity (STL,思维,并查集)

原题链接:洛谷AT题意简述 &数据这题在洛咕上的翻译是我交的。但是我要说明一点,我瞎了,把下面的"或"都改成"和",理解题面。思路这题是STL的应用题,也是非常考思维的一个题目。首先,如果只有一种线路的话,就非常水了,并查集维护集合大小就珂以做了。那么我们有两条线路,还要取交集,怎么办呢。。。我们知道,并查集里面判定在同一个集合的方法是根据祖先判断。如果祖先相同,那就在一...

2019-07-17 20:59:55 154

原创 poj 3926 Parade 题解(单调队列优化DP)

原题链接:poj题意简述你有一个城市,形状是一个类似n∗mn*mn∗m的方格纸。(画张图后)很明显,有(n+1)∗m(n+1)*m(n+1)∗m条横着的路径。给定每条路径的长度,人民对皇帝的评分(有负)。给定一个kkk,表示皇帝在横向走的时候,路径长度不能超过kkk。竖着走没有任何权值,也不会有任何限制,但是只能往上(北面)走。然后皇帝从最下面开始,要在最上面的某一个点停止。求经过路径上评分...

2019-07-09 20:50:21 271

原创 数学学习笔记 代数变形 第一章 活用常数

如果有发现我侵犯版权,请邮箱联系334806478@qq.com,我随时在初等数学中,最常用的两个常数就是000和111了。(信息竞赛生&程序员:!!!)。比如常数111就珂以这样替换:1=sin2α+cos2α=tan(π4+kπ)=sin(π2+2kπ)=cos(2kπ)(k∈Z)=ab∗ba=aa(ab!=0)=log⁡ab∗log⁡ba=logaa(a,b&gt;0,...

2019-07-07 11:55:01 557

原创 洛谷 1407 [国家集训队]稳定婚姻 题解(强连通分量,建图,思维)

原题链接:luogubzoj题意简述给定2n2n2n个人,一些情侣关系,和nnn对夫妻关系。定义一对"不安全的"夫妻为:即使离婚,但是算上旧情复燃(就是那些情侣)的关系,依然珂以让每个人都有伴侣(也就是还能找到nnn对伴侣)。输出nnn行,按照给定夫妻的顺序,输出每对夫妻关系是否安全。安全输出Safe,不安全输出Unsafe。数据输入n//夫妻对数girl boygirl boy...

2019-07-06 20:53:04 315

原创 数学学习笔记 组合数学问题 第一章 基础知识

首先讲几个概念:加法原理:一个问题,分为几个部分完成,各个部分的方案数是a1,a2...ana_1,a_2...a_na1​,a2​...an​,那么总情况数就是∑i=1nai\sum\limits_{i=1}^{n}a_ii=1∑n​ai​(全部加起来)乘法原理:一个问题,分为几个步骤完成,各个步骤的方案数是a1,a2...ana_1,a_2...a_na1​,a2​...an​,那么总情...

2019-07-06 11:07:47 508 1

原创 洛谷 3119 [USACO15JAN]草鉴定Grass Cownoisseur 题解(强连通分量,思维)

原题链接:洛谷题意简述BessieBessieBessie要去旅行,在一个有向图上,从点111开始。她想逆行一次,求她最多能经过多少个不同的草堆。数据输入格式n m//点数,边数(n,m<=100000)u vu v...u v///m行,每行的u,v表示一条有向边从u到v(1<=u,v<=n)输出格式ans//一行,答案样例输入7 10 ...

2019-07-03 20:40:49 227

原创 hdu 5029 Relief grain 题解 (树链剖分,线段树,思维)

原题链接:hdu题意简述给定一颗树,和一些操作。一次操作给定u,v,cu,v,cu,v,c,表示从uuu到vvv的路径上的点都会新加一种颜色ccc。最后询问每个点上那种颜色有的最多。数据输入多组数据。对于每组数据:n m//点数,操作数(n,m<=10^5)u vu v...u v//n-1行,表示u和v之间有边。1<=u,v<=nu v c u v...

2019-07-03 19:48:14 174

原创 bzoj 4883 [Lydsy1705月赛]棋盘上的守卫 题解(思维,建图,最小基环森林)

原题链接:bzoj题意简述一个n∗mn*mn∗m的矩阵,要放n+mn+mn+m个守卫,每个守卫只能守住所在行或所在列(只能选择一个)。在i,ji,ji,j位置上放守卫的代价是w[i][j]w[i][j]w[i][j],求:守住所有行和列的最小代价和。数据输入n m//行,列。n,m<=100000,但是注意n*m<=100000!!!x x ... xx x .....

2019-07-01 20:08:28 240

原创 洛谷 4113 [HEOI2012]采花 题解(树状数组,瞎搞)

(看到这题目让我想起了采花大盗。。。)(好的,正式开始)原题链接:洛谷bzoj题意简述求区间出现次数&gt;=2&gt;=2>=2的。数据输入n c m//数列长度,每个数的规模,询问个数(n,m,c<=2e6)l rl r...l r//m个,1<=l<=r<=n,问l,r中有多少出现次数>=2的输出ans...

2019-07-01 19:06:34 184

原创 hdu 3234 Exclusive-OR 题解(并查集,思维)

该死的期末复习终于结束了。。。暑假来了\color{#ff0000}{暑假来了}暑假来了!!!所以我就珂以非常开心的写博客了。原题链接:hdu题意简述多组数据。你有一个没有确定的数列。有一些操作,格式:I p v第ppp个是vvv(如果某个位置有很多个值,就是矛盾的)I p q v(没错也是I,所以要用sscanf判一下空格数量)第ppp个异或第qqq个为vvv(这个异或值也可能会...

2019-07-01 17:42:48 376 1

Powder.exe

The Powder Toy的exe形式。真的不用安装,下载下来点开exe就珂以用了。如果爆了联系作者。 (除非是我在公告那边说明有事情)

2019-07-01

第51个梅森质数(2的82589933-1)

从梅森质数的官网上下载下来的,当前最大的梅森质数,发现于2018年12月。因为没什么用,只是饱一瞬间的眼福,所以就免费了

2019-04-23

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除